find a polynomial f(x) of degree 3 with real coefficients and the following zeros. 4, 2-1
Answer:
[tex]P(x)=x^3-5x^2+2x+8[/tex]
Step-by-step explanation:
If the polynomial has the following zeros: x= 4, x=2, and x=-1, then it must have the following factors which guarantee the polynomial will render zero at the given points:
[tex]P(x)=C (x-4)\, (x-2) \,(x+1)[/tex]
where C is any multiplicative constant. Since there is no other condition imposed on the polynomial, we can adopt a simple constant C = 1 to facilitate our final calculation of writing the polynomial in standard form:
[tex]P(x)=(x-4)\, (x-2) \,(x+1)\\P(x)=(x^2-2x-4x+8)\,(x+1)\\P(x)= (x^2-6x+8)\,(x+1)\\P(x)=x^3+x^2-6x^2-6x+8x+8\\P(x)=x^3-5x^2+2x+8[/tex]

*ANSWER PLS* Quadrilateral ABCD is inscribed in a circle. Angle B measures 121°, and angle D measures (x - 22)°. What does x equal?
Answer:
81
Step-by-step explanation:
Since angles B and D are opposite each other, they are supplementary.
The value of x is 81°, the correct option is B.
What is a Circle?A circle is a round-shaped figure with all points lie in the same plane, the distance between all the points on the circle and the center of the circle is equal.
The line that passes through the center of the circle and has end point on the circumference is called the diameter, the radius is half the measure of the diameter.
A quadrilateral is a polygon with four sides, the quadrilateral are of many types like, trapezoid, parallelogram, rhombus, and square.
When a Quadrilateral is inscribed in a circle, the sum of the angles of the opposite sides of the quadrilateral is equal to 180 degree.
A quadrilateral ABCD is inscribed in a circle.
Angle B measures 121°.
Angle D measures (x - 22)°.
The both angles are supplementary
The equation formed will be
121 + (x -22) = 180°
(x -22) = 59°
x = 81°

If the perimeter of a square garden is 84, what is the area of the garden?
Answer:
441
Step-by-step explanation:
The perimeter of a square garden is 84.
Each side must be equal because it is a square.
[tex]P=4s[/tex]
[tex]84=4s[/tex]
[tex]\frac{84}{4} =s[/tex]
[tex]21 = s[/tex]
Each side of the square garden is 21.
The area of a square is equal to
[tex]s^2[/tex]
[tex]21^2 = 441[/tex]
The area of the square garden is 441.

The length of rectangle B is 25% greater than the length of rectangle A. The width of rectangle B is 3/5 X the width of rectangle A. Find the fraction Area of B/Area of A Give your answer in its simplest form.
Answer:
The value of Area of B/Area of A is 0.75.
Step-by-step explanation:
It is provided that:
The length of rectangle B is 25% greater than the length of rectangle A. The width of rectangle B is 3/5 X the width of rectangle A.Consider the diagram below.
The area of a rectangle is:
[tex]\text{Area}=\text{Length}\times \text{Breadth}[/tex]
Compute the area of rectangle A as follows:
[tex]\text{Area of A}=l\times b[/tex]
Compute the area of rectangle B as follows:
[tex]\text{Area of B}=1.25\ l\times \frac{3}{5}\ b=0.75\ (l\times b)[/tex]
Compute the value of Area of B/Area of A as follows:
[tex]\frac{\text{Area of B}}{\text{Area of A}}=\frac{0.75\ (l\times b)}{l\times b}=0.75[/tex]
Thus, the value of Area of B/Area of A is 0.75.
